Language comparison
Key differences between VBScript and Carbon
| Characteristic | VBScript | Carbon |
|---|---|---|
| Syntax | Similar to classic Visual Basic; uses English-like statements and is case-insensitive. | Modern, C-like syntax designed for clarity and safety; case-sensitive. |
| Paradigm | Primarily procedural with limited support for object-based programming. | Multi-paradigm, supporting procedural, object-oriented, and generic programming. |
| Typing | Dynamically typed; variables can hold any type and types are checked at runtime. | Statically typed; types are checked at compile time for safety and performance. |
| Performance | Interpreted; generally slower and suitable for scripting and automation. | Compiled; designed for high performance, aiming to match or exceed C++. |
| Libraries and frameworks | Limited built-in libraries, mainly for Windows automation and scripting. | Still in early development; aims for compatibility with C++ libraries and modern tooling. |
| Community and support | Legacy technology with declining community and limited modern support. | Emerging community, primarily driven by open-source contributors and early adopters. |
| Learning curve | Easy to learn for beginners, especially those familiar with Visual Basic. | Moderate to steep, especially for those new to systems programming or C++-like languages. |
